什么是分布式服务器?其工作原理和优势是什么?

分布式服务器是一种由多台独立的服务器组成的系统,它们通过网络相互连接和协作,共同完成特定的任务或提供某种服务,这种架构能够提高系统的处理能力、可靠性和可扩展性,适用于需要处理大量数据或高并发请求的场景。

一、产品特点与优势

分布式的服务器

1、高性能:通过将任务分散到多个服务器上并行处理,分布式服务器能够显著提高系统的处理速度和响应时间。

2、高可靠性:即使部分服务器出现故障,其他服务器仍然可以继续工作,确保系统的持续运行,数据可以在多个服务器之间进行冗余存储,以防止单点故障导致的数据丢失。

3、可扩展性:随着业务需求的增长,可以方便地添加更多的服务器来扩大系统的处理能力,而无需对现有架构进行重大修改。

4、负载均衡:通过负载均衡器等机制,可以将请求均匀地分配到各个服务器上,避免单个服务器过载,从而提高整体性能。

二、常见类型与应用场景

1、负载均衡服务器:负责将客户端的请求按照一定的策略分发到不同的服务器上,以实现负载均衡的效果。

2、数据库服务器:用于存储和管理大量数据的服务器,分布式数据库服务器能够将数据分布在多个节点上,提高数据存储的容量和读写性能。

3、文件服务器:用于存储和管理文件的服务器,分布式文件服务器可以将文件分布在不同的节点上,实现文件的高可用性和容量扩展。

分布式的服务器

4、缓存服务器:用于存储常用数据的服务器,分布式缓存服务器能够将缓存数据分布在多个节点上,提高读写性能和缓存命中率。

5、计算服务器:用于执行计算密集型任务的服务器,分布式计算服务器能够将任务分解并分发到多个节点上,通过并行计算提高任务完成的速度。

三、使用步骤与注意事项

1、设计服务器架构:确定如何分配业务负载以及服务器之间如何协同工作,可以采用负载均衡的技术将请求分发到不同的服务器上,也可以使用数据分片的技术将数据分散存储在不同的服务器上。

2、部署服务器集群:将服务器集群中的每台服务器安装好操作系统和必要的软件,并确保所有服务器的配置相同以便协同工作。

3、配置负载均衡器:在服务器集群前配置负载均衡器,负责接收客户端请求并将其转发到集群中的不同服务器。

4、分配业务负载:根据设计好的架构将业务负载分配到不同的服务器上,并确保每台服务器的负载均衡。

5、协同工作和通信:分布式服务器需要通过协同工作来处理客户端请求,服务器之间需要进行通信并同步数据和状态。

分布式的服务器

6、监控和故障恢复:监控分布式服务器的运行状态及时发现并处理故障,当出现故障时需要及时进行故障恢复并重新分配业务负载。

四、相关问题与解答

1、问题一:分布式服务器如何实现数据的一致性和同步?

解答:分布式服务器实现数据一致性和同步的方法有多种,包括使用分布式锁、版本控制、事务管理以及基于时间戳的冲突解决机制等,具体选择哪种方法取决于应用场景和需求,为了确保数据的实时性和准确性,还需要建立有效的数据复制和同步机制。

2、问题二:分布式服务器在安全性方面有哪些考虑?

解答:分布式服务器在安全性方面需要考虑多个方面,包括数据传输的安全性(如使用加密技术)、访问控制的安全性(如设置防火墙规则和访问权限)、数据备份和恢复的安全性(如定期备份数据并存储在安全的位置)以及防止恶意攻击的安全性(如使用入侵检测系统和防火墙等),还需要注意保护用户的隐私信息和敏感数据不被泄露或滥用。

以上内容就是解答有关“分布式的服务器”的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/669860.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-11-24 12:57
Next 2024-11-24 13:00

相关推荐

  • 个人cdn搭建教程图

    个人CDN搭建教程随着互联网的发展,越来越多的人开始关注网络速度和稳定性,为了提高网站的访问速度和稳定性,许多人选择搭建自己的CDN(内容分发网络),本文将详细介绍如何搭建一个个人CDN,帮助大家提高网站的访问速度和稳定性。一、准备工作1. 注册域名:首先需要有一个域名,可以选择国内知名的域名注册商如阿里云、腾讯云等进行注册。2. 准……

    2023-11-25
    0513
  • 分布式存储如何实现高可靠性?

    分布式存储是一种计算机数据存储架构,它将数据存储在多台计算机或服务器上,以实现数据的高可靠性、可扩展性和性能,在分布式存储中,每个计算机或服务器都可以看作一个存储节点,它们通过网络连接相互通信和协作,以实现数据的分布式存储和管理,一、分布式存储高可靠性的实现方式1. 数据分片与副本复制(1)数据分片:数据被分成……

    2024-12-13
    05
  • 服务器CPU报警时,应如何有效处理?

    当服务器CPU出现报警时,可以按照以下步骤进行处理:1、检查CPU使用率查看CPU使用情况:通过任务管理器或系统自带的监控工具查看当前CPU的使用率,如果CPU使用率持续过高(如超过90%),可能是由于某个进程占用了过多的CPU资源,2、调整服务器配置优化应用程序:如果发现某个应用程序占用了大量CPU资源,尝试……

    技术教程 2024-12-21
    03
  • 从存储到使用,服务器和空间的本质区别解析 (服务器和空间的区别)

    服务器和空间是构建网站和运行应用程序的两种基本元素,它们在功能、性能和使用方式上有着本质的区别,本文将从存储到使用,深入解析服务器和空间的本质区别。服务器的定义和功能服务器是一种高性能计算机,它的主要功能是处理用户的请求并返回相应的数据,服务器通常具有强大的处理能力,可以同时处理多个用户的请求,服务器可以运行各种操作系统,如Windo……

    2024-02-27
    0166
  • 什么是服务器负载均衡?

    负载均衡是一种将访问流量根据某种策略分发到多台服务器上的技术,以实现更优化的资源使用、最大化吞吐率、最小化响应时间及避免过载导致的系统崩溃,以下是对服务器负载均衡的详细解释:定义与目的负载均衡(Load Balancing)建立在现有网络结构之上,它提供了一种透明且高效的方法来扩展网络设备和服务器的带宽、增加吞……

    2024-11-28
    08
  • 如何实现两个域名同时指向同一个网站并确保其功能正常?

    要使两个域名指向同一个网站,您需要在域名注册商处为每个域名设置相同的IP地址。这通常涉及到编辑域名的DNS记录,将A记录或CNAME记录指向网站的服务器IP地址。完成后,可以使用在线工具如Pingdom或Downforeveryoneorjustme来检测域名是否正常解析到指定网站。

    2024-07-25
    0103

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入